Quick heads-up on Pinwheel UI versioning: we cut a minor release every sprint, and anything touching component props needs a changeset file in the PR. No changeset, no merge — the bot will nag you. Majors are rare and go through the design council first. The full policy, with examples of what counts as breaking, lives on the internal page below.

wiki page, bahip-yahip: https://grafana.qirvanlabs.corp/browse/display/projects/cc3a1b9dbfc9

Runbook: Quellbrook Search — Slow Autocomplete Index. When typeahead latency exceeds 400ms on the Farroway cluster, verify the suggester shards have not fallen behind the ingest queue. Security note: the rebuild job runs under the scoped indexer role only; it must never inherit admin credentials from the scheduler. Confirm the rebuild artifact was produced by the audited pipeline before promoting it to production. The trace token for the most recent sanctioned rebuild appears below.

pipeline stamp: htk4_66df

## Escalation: Catalogue Import Stalls

If the nightly Shelfwright import from the Brindlemoor Library system sits in PENDING for more than 45 minutes, don't panic — it's usually a stuck lock file. Clear it with the reset script in the ops folder and re-run. If it stalls twice in a row, or you see MARC parse errors piling up, that's beyond contractor scope. Escalate to the Catalogue Platform team by sending a summary and the job ID to the address below.

escalation mailbox, tadug-bagag: gileth@nelvroforge.corp

## Orphan Sweeper

The Bracknell sweeper deletes detached volumes, stale snapshots, and unbound load-balancer targets left by failed deploys. It runs hourly; do not trigger it during an active rollout. Resources tagged keep-until are skipped until expiry. Dry-run mode logs candidates without deleting. Verify the last sweep completed before cutting a release. The sweeper starts with the following configuration.

config for fahop-tajeg:
soriel:
  pin: 6453
  tenant: norwyn
  seal: seal_c441745b
  metrics_host: metrics.soriel.ordinworks.local
  standby_team: zorox
  escalation: wenael-casox
  nonce: 429fd1